Objective: Explore the common clinical symptoms of traditional Chinese medicine in dilated cardiomyopathy,so as to preliminarily determine the syndrome elements and syndrome types of dilated cardiomyopathy,so as to provide a clinical basis for modern medical treatment of Chinese medicine.Methods: Retrospective studies were conducted using clinical case investigations.Collect basic information,four diagnostic information and clinical objective indicators of patients with dilated cardiomyopathy,establish a database,and use descriptive statistical methods,cluster analysis,factor analysis and other statistical methods for the basic situation of patients with dilated cardiomyopathy,four diagnostic information Analyze and explore the characteristics and distribution of dilated TCM syndromes.Results:(1)Among the 190 patients with dilated cardiomyopathy,the youngest was 24 years old and the oldest was 86 years old.The number of male patients was more than female patients.The incidence group was mainly concentrated in the age groups of 50-59 and 60-69;(2)In 190 patients with dilated cardiomyopathy,the common clinical symptoms were chest tightness,belching,fatigue,edema;common tongue images were dark red tongue and red tongue;(3)Factor analysis and cluster analysis were performed on the symptom indexes.Factor analysis included a total of 12 common factors.Cluster analysis led to 4 types of symptom groups.Conclusion:(1)The incidence of dilated cardiomyopathy was higher in middle-aged men,with chest tightness,palpitations,and fatigue being the main symptoms;(2)Dark tongue and pulse sinking were the main tongues;(3)Using factor analysis and cluster analysis,we initially obtained the symptoms of dilated cardiomyopathy,namely,yang deficiency,qi deficiency,yin deficiency,phlegm drinking,(fire)heat,impotence,blood stasis,dampness,heat,cold coagulation;The syndromes of the disease are the heart,spleen,stomach,kidney,liver and lung;the diseased cardiomyopathy is in the heart,and its incidence is mainly related to the lack of qi and heart yang.Initially defined as the heart and kidney yang deficiency,deficiency of Qi and Yin,phlegm drinking block lung syndrome 3 types of TCM syndrome.
